Easy Garlic Naan Bread

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Rising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 45 minutes
Servings: 8 naans
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: Indian
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

For the Dough
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our use gluten-free flour for GF option
  • 2 teaspoons active dry yeast instant yeast can also work
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• ¾ cup warm water or lukewarm milk for richer taste
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¼ cup plain yogurt substitute with coconut milk for a vegan option
  • 2 tablespoons oil or ghee replace with vegetable oil for vegan diets
For the Flavor
  • 2 cloves minced garlic fresh garlic is recommended
  • 2 tablespoons melted butter use vegan butter for dairy-free
  • chopped cilantro or parsley optional for garnish

Equipment

  • Mixing Bowl
  • skillet or cast-iron pan

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for Easy Garlic Naan Bread
  1. In a small bowl, combine 2 teaspoons of active dry yeast, 1 teaspoon of sugar, and ¾ cup of warm water. Stir gently and let it sit for about 10 minutes until frothy.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together 3 cups of all-purpose flour and 1 teaspoon of salt. Create a well and add the activated yeast mixture, ¼ cup yogurt, and 2 tablespoons of oil or ghee. Mix until a dough forms and knead on a floured surface for about 10 minutes.
  3. Transfer the dough into a greased bowl, cover with a damp cloth, and let it rise in a warm place for about 1 hour until doubled in size.
  4. Punch down the dough, divide it into 8 equal portions, and roll each into an oval shape, about 8 inches long.
  5. Heat a greased skillet over medium-high heat. Cook one naan for about 1 minute until bubbles form, then flip and cook for another minute.
  6. Mix together 2 tablespoons of melted butter with 2 cloves of minced garlic. Brush cooked naan with the garlic butter and garnish with chopped cilantro or parsley if desired.

Notes

Store leftover naan in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days or freeze for longer storage. Reheat in a skillet or microwave as needed.
